Size-selective effects on fullerene adsorption by nanoporous molecular networks
Abstract
A new hierarchical self-assembling molecular template, which can size-selectively immobilize fullerene molecules, is reported. The molecular template is fabricated from 1,3,5-tris(10-carboxydecyloxy)benzene (TCDB) and triangle-shaped macrocycles. It is observed that the two-dimensional hydrogen-bonded achiral TCDB network affected by the 3NN-Macrocycle becomes a chiral network. Host and guest molecules both form chiral arrangements with hexagonal empty pores. In addition, fullerenes and other molecules such as coronene can be entrapped in the empty pores or on the 3NN-Macrocycle molecules. The adsorption constant (K) is estimated, from which it is concluded that the different filling behaviors of the fullerenes are associated with the different sizes of the guest species. This method provides a facile approach to molecularly designed surfaces and the study of fullerene molecular arrays on the single-molecule level.
